LEESBURG, FL — On November 21, 2017, Pauline Elizabeth Martin, 33, gave birth to a child with “severe medical problems.” Now police have arrested Martin and charged her with incest — as it’s being alleged that the infant’s father is Martin’s own brother.

Following the birth, doctors rushed the newborn to Winnie Palmer Hospital for Women and Babies in Orlando. Hospital staff then contacted law enforcement after DNA testing “showed the baby to have parents that are close relatives.”

Detectives spoke to Martin at the McDonald’s where she works as a cashier. Martin allegedly told the cops she has been in a “romantic sexual relationship” with her brother for the past five years.

According to the arrest report, “[Martin] said she was going to end her relationship with her brother because she knows it is wrong.”

Officers arrested Martin and charged her with incest and resisting law enforcement without violence. Her bond was set at $3,000. Authorities say they want to speak to Martin’s brother, but have not yet been able to find him.
